Diferencia entre revisiones de «API ConsultarNumeraciones»
(No se muestran 17 ediciones intermedias de 2 usuarios) | |||
Línea 1: | Línea 1: | ||
− | + | La API '''ConsultarNumeracion''' es un desarrollo elaborado por el equipo de The Factory HKA el cual tiene como objetivo conocer las resoluciones que tiene cada contribuyente convalidadas en el portal de la DIAN y a su vez poder validar los secuenciales que tiene el contribuyente configurados en el portal de factura electrónica en ambiente demo y en ambiente de producción. | |
− | La API ConsultarNumeracion es un desarrollo elaborado por el equipo de The Factory HKA el cual tiene como objetivo conocer las resoluciones que tiene cada contribuyente convalidadas en el portal de la DIAN y a su vez poder validar los secuenciales que tiene el contribuyente configurados en el portal de factura electrónica en ambiente demo y en ambiente de producción. | + | <br> |
+ | <br> | ||
+ | <font color="red">'''@IMPORTANTE:'''</font> Para el consumo de este servicio se han establecido dos url especificas en ambiente DEMO y ambiente PRODUCCION las cuales las podrá encontrar a continuación: | ||
− | A continuación se documenta la estructura que se debe contemplar en la construcción del Request y el Response del servicio ConsultarNumeracion y de esta forma garantizar la implementación de este nuevo método: | + | '''Para mayor información pude visitar la siguiente sección:''' |
+ | '''[[Tips_Urls_de_Emisión #ConsultarNumeraciones|ConsultarNumeraciones]]''' | ||
+ | |||
+ | A continuación se documenta la estructura que se debe contemplar en la construcción del Request y el Response del servicio '''ConsultarNumeracion''' y de esta forma garantizar la implementación de este nuevo método: | ||
; REQUEST: Parámetros a Enviar | ; REQUEST: Parámetros a Enviar | ||
Línea 19: | Línea 24: | ||
|rowspan="2"|Suministrado por The Factory HKA Colombia según el ambiente a consultar | |rowspan="2"|Suministrado por The Factory HKA Colombia según el ambiente a consultar | ||
|- | |- | ||
− | | | + | |TokenClave |
|- | |- | ||
|String | |String | ||
Línea 25: | Línea 30: | ||
|Nombre de la plataforma a consultar numeración TFHKA o DIAN | |Nombre de la plataforma a consultar numeración TFHKA o DIAN | ||
|} | |} | ||
− | + | <br> | |
− | ; RESPONSE: Parámetros a Recibir | + | ; RESPONSE: Parámetros a Recibir al consultar el Método ConsultarNumeraciones |
{| class="mw-collapsible wikitable" | {| class="mw-collapsible wikitable" | ||
! style="background:#f2f2f2; text-align:center;"|Tipo | ! style="background:#f2f2f2; text-align:center;"|Tipo | ||
Línea 35: | Línea 40: | ||
|int | |int | ||
|Código | |Código | ||
− | |Indica el | + | |Indica el estado de la operación retornado por el servicio |
+ | |- | ||
+ | |String | ||
+ | |Resultado | ||
+ | |Resultado del consumo del método: | ||
+ | : “Exitoso” ó “Error” | ||
+ | |- | ||
+ | |String | ||
+ | |Mensaje | ||
+ | |Este mensaje está asociado al codigo, útil para identificación de errores | ||
+ | |- | ||
+ | |String | ||
+ | |Nit | ||
+ | |Número de documento del contribuyente consultado | ||
+ | |- | ||
+ | |String | ||
+ | |Plataforma | ||
+ | |Nombre de la plataforma a consultar numeración TFHKA o DIAN | ||
+ | |- | ||
+ | |Array <Numeraciones> | ||
+ | |Numeraciones | ||
+ | |Histórico de las numeraciones configuradas en TFHKA o asociadas en la DIAN | ||
+ | |- | ||
+ | |} | ||
+ | {{clear}} | ||
+ | |||
+ | Donde Class.Numeraciones contiene la siguiente información: | ||
+ | |||
+ | ; RESPONSE: Parámetros a Recibir Array Numeraciones | ||
+ | {| class="mw-collapsible wikitable" | ||
+ | ! style="background:#f2f2f2; text-align:center;"|Tipo | ||
+ | ! style="background:#f2f2f2; text-align:center;"|Identificador | ||
+ | ! style="background:#f2f2f2; text-align:center;"|Descripción | ||
+ | |- valign="center" | ||
|- | |- | ||
|String | |String | ||
− | | | + | |IdNumeracion |
− | | | + | |Identificador interno autogestionado por el Contribuyente emisor ante TFHKA |
|- | |- | ||
− | | | + | |String |
− | | | + | |NumeroResolucion |
− | | | + | |Numero de resolución asignado por la DIAN para esta numeración |
+ | |- | ||
+ | |String | ||
+ | |FechaResolucion | ||
+ | |Fecha en la que se solicito la resolución ante la DIAN, en formato: AAAA-MM-DD | ||
+ | |- | ||
+ | |String | ||
+ | |Prefijo | ||
+ | |Combinación de cifras alfanuméricas que establece al momento de solicitar la numeración o resolución | ||
+ | |- | ||
+ | |String | ||
+ | |NumeroDesde | ||
+ | |Valor desde donde se da inicio a la numeración solicitada. | ||
|- | |- | ||
|String | |String | ||
− | | | + | |NumeroHasta |
− | | | + | |Valor hasta donde finaliza la numeración solicitada. |
− | |} | + | |- |
+ | |String | ||
+ | |NumeroInicial | ||
+ | |Valor desde donde se da inicio a la numeración solicitada. | ||
+ | |- | ||
+ | |String | ||
+ | |FechaDesde | ||
+ | |Fecha en la que se da inicio a la resolución solicitada ante la DIAN, en formato: AAAA-MM-DD | ||
+ | |- | ||
+ | |String | ||
+ | |FechaHasta | ||
+ | |Fecha en la que finaliza la resolución solicitada ante la DIAN, en formato: AAAA-MM-DD | ||
+ | |- | ||
+ | |String | ||
+ | |ClaveTecnica | ||
+ | |Cadena alfanumérica establecida por la DIAN para la numeración o resolución solicitada. | ||
+ | |- | ||
+ | |String | ||
+ | |TipoDocumento | ||
+ | |Código para Invoice, CreditNote, DebitNote. Corresponde a uno de los valores de la [[Tablas de códigos de propiedades para emisión de documentos - Indice Manual Integración Directa#Tabla 1|Tabla 1]]. | ||
+ | |- | ||
+ | |String | ||
+ | |IdEstablecimiento | ||
+ | |Identificador del establecimiento configurado por el contribuyente en el portal web. <u>'''Uso interno TFHKA'''</u>. | ||
+ | |- | ||
+ | |String | ||
+ | |CodigoEstablecimiento | ||
+ | |Código del establecimiento configurado por el contribuyente en el portal web. <u>'''Uso interno TFHKA'''</u>. | ||
+ | |- | ||
+ | |String | ||
+ | |DescripcionEstablecimiento | ||
+ | |Descripción del establecimiento configurado por el contribuyente en el portal web. <u>'''Uso interno TFHKA'''</u>.. Ejemplo: Principal, Oficina | ||
+ | |- | ||
+ | |String | ||
+ | |DireccionEstablecimiento | ||
+ | |Dirección del establecimiento configurado por el contribuyente en el portal web. <u>'''Uso interno TFHKA'''</u>. | ||
+ | |- | ||
+ | |String | ||
+ | |TipoServicio | ||
+ | |Código que Define si el secuencial fue configurado para '''Portal''' o '''Servicio de Integración'''. <u>'''Uso interno TFHKA'''</u>. | ||
+ | |- | ||
+ | |String | ||
+ | |Modalidad | ||
+ | |Código que Define si el secuencial fue configurado para '''1: Automática''' o '''2: Manual con Prefijo ''', '''3: Manual sin prefijo'''. | ||
+ | |- | ||
+ | |String | ||
+ | |TipoAmbienteSecuencial | ||
+ | |Código que Define si el ambiente en el cual se configuro el secuencial en el portal de TFHKA '''2: Producción 2.1''' / '''3: Habilitación 2.1'''. | ||
+ | |- | ||
+ | |String | ||
+ | |TestSetId | ||
+ | |Cadena alfanumérica establecida por la DIAN en la resolución de habilitación para realizar las pruebas solicitadas.'''Uso interno TFHKA para proceso de habilitación'''. | ||
+ | |- | ||
+ | |String | ||
+ | |EnvioDian | ||
+ | |Código que Define si el secuencial se encuentra generando envíos directo a la DIAN. <u>'''Uso interno TFHKA'''</u>. | ||
+ | |- | ||
+ | |String | ||
+ | |Activo | ||
+ | |Código que indica el estatus actual del secuencial en la plataforma de web''' 0: Inactivo''' o '''1: Activo'''. <u>'''Uso interno TFHKA'''</u>. | ||
+ | |- | ||
+ | |} | ||
{{clear}} | {{clear}} | ||
+ | <br /> | ||
− | <br> | + | <center>'''Ejemplo Response Numeración TFHKA'''</center> |
+ | [[Archivo:NumeracionTFHKA.png|800px|sinmarco|centro|NumeracionTFHKA]] | ||
+ | <br /> | ||
+ | <br /> | ||
+ | <center>'''Ejemplo Response Numeración DIAN'''</center> | ||
+ | [[Archivo:NumeracionDIAN.png|800px|sinmarco|centro|Numeracion DIAN]] |
Revisión actual del 03:36 13 jul 2024
La API ConsultarNumeracion es un desarrollo elaborado por el equipo de The Factory HKA el cual tiene como objetivo conocer las resoluciones que tiene cada contribuyente convalidadas en el portal de la DIAN y a su vez poder validar los secuenciales que tiene el contribuyente configurados en el portal de factura electrónica en ambiente demo y en ambiente de producción.
@IMPORTANTE: Para el consumo de este servicio se han establecido dos url especificas en ambiente DEMO y ambiente PRODUCCION las cuales las podrá encontrar a continuación:
Para mayor información pude visitar la siguiente sección:
ConsultarNumeraciones
A continuación se documenta la estructura que se debe contemplar en la construcción del Request y el Response del servicio ConsultarNumeracion y de esta forma garantizar la implementación de este nuevo método:
- REQUEST
- Parámetros a Enviar
Tipo | Identificador | Descripción |
---|---|---|
String | Nit | Número de documento del contribuyente a consultar |
String | TokenEmpresa | Suministrado por The Factory HKA Colombia según el ambiente a consultar |
TokenClave | ||
String | Plataforma | Nombre de la plataforma a consultar numeración TFHKA o DIAN |
- RESPONSE
- Parámetros a Recibir al consultar el Método ConsultarNumeraciones
Tipo | Identificador | Descripción |
---|---|---|
int | Código | Indica el estado de la operación retornado por el servicio |
String | Resultado | Resultado del consumo del método:
|
String | Mensaje | Este mensaje está asociado al codigo, útil para identificación de errores |
String | Nit | Número de documento del contribuyente consultado |
String | Plataforma | Nombre de la plataforma a consultar numeración TFHKA o DIAN |
Array <Numeraciones> | Numeraciones | Histórico de las numeraciones configuradas en TFHKA o asociadas en la DIAN |
Donde Class.Numeraciones contiene la siguiente información:
- RESPONSE
- Parámetros a Recibir Array Numeraciones
Tipo | Identificador | Descripción |
---|---|---|
String | IdNumeracion | Identificador interno autogestionado por el Contribuyente emisor ante TFHKA |
String | NumeroResolucion | Numero de resolución asignado por la DIAN para esta numeración |
String | FechaResolucion | Fecha en la que se solicito la resolución ante la DIAN, en formato: AAAA-MM-DD |
String | Prefijo | Combinación de cifras alfanuméricas que establece al momento de solicitar la numeración o resolución |
String | NumeroDesde | Valor desde donde se da inicio a la numeración solicitada. |
String | NumeroHasta | Valor hasta donde finaliza la numeración solicitada. |
String | NumeroInicial | Valor desde donde se da inicio a la numeración solicitada. |
String | FechaDesde | Fecha en la que se da inicio a la resolución solicitada ante la DIAN, en formato: AAAA-MM-DD |
String | FechaHasta | Fecha en la que finaliza la resolución solicitada ante la DIAN, en formato: AAAA-MM-DD |
String | ClaveTecnica | Cadena alfanumérica establecida por la DIAN para la numeración o resolución solicitada. |
String | TipoDocumento | Código para Invoice, CreditNote, DebitNote. Corresponde a uno de los valores de la Tabla 1. |
String | IdEstablecimiento | Identificador del establecimiento configurado por el contribuyente en el portal web. Uso interno TFHKA. |
String | CodigoEstablecimiento | Código del establecimiento configurado por el contribuyente en el portal web. Uso interno TFHKA. |
String | DescripcionEstablecimiento | Descripción del establecimiento configurado por el contribuyente en el portal web. Uso interno TFHKA.. Ejemplo: Principal, Oficina |
String | DireccionEstablecimiento | Dirección del establecimiento configurado por el contribuyente en el portal web. Uso interno TFHKA. |
String | TipoServicio | Código que Define si el secuencial fue configurado para Portal o Servicio de Integración. Uso interno TFHKA. |
String | Modalidad | Código que Define si el secuencial fue configurado para 1: Automática o 2: Manual con Prefijo , 3: Manual sin prefijo. |
String | TipoAmbienteSecuencial | Código que Define si el ambiente en el cual se configuro el secuencial en el portal de TFHKA 2: Producción 2.1 / 3: Habilitación 2.1. |
String | TestSetId | Cadena alfanumérica establecida por la DIAN en la resolución de habilitación para realizar las pruebas solicitadas.Uso interno TFHKA para proceso de habilitación. |
String | EnvioDian | Código que Define si el secuencial se encuentra generando envíos directo a la DIAN. Uso interno TFHKA. |
String | Activo | Código que indica el estatus actual del secuencial en la plataforma de web 0: Inactivo o 1: Activo. Uso interno TFHKA. |